My cat Lucky is about 3 yrs old. Recently her eyes have become weird. Its like the inside corner has extended and she has part of it covering her eyes. She can see well but it looks weird. I am wondering if anyone knows what this could be from.

All cats have a third eyelid, which normally only shows itself occasionally from the corner of the eye. If it is there regularly it can be a sign of sickness, so I would suggest a vet checkup.
